From Hell is a 2001 period detective film directed by the Hughes Brothers and written by Terry Hayes and Rafael Yglesias. It is loosely based on the graphic novel of the same name by Alan Moore and Eddie Campbell about the Jack the Ripper murders. The film stars Johnny Depp as Frederick Abberline, the lead investigator of the murders, and Heather Graham as Mary Kelly, a prostitute targeted by the Ripper. Other cast members include Ian Holm, Robbie Coltrane, Ian Richardson and Jason Flemyng.
The film is set in 1888 in London, where a series of gruesome murders of prostitutes has terrorized the city's poorest district, Whitechapel. Abberline, a brilliant yet troubled police inspector who suffers from opium addiction and psychic visions, is assigned to the case along with his loyal colleague Sergeant Peter Godley. Abberline soon discovers that the killings are part of a dark conspiracy involving high society and royal family members. He also develops a romantic relationship with Mary Kelly, one of the surviving friends of the victims, who may hold the key to the Ripper's identity.
From Hell is a gripping and atmospheric thriller that explores the themes of corruption, class conflict, violence and madness in Victorian England. The film features impressive production values, such as authentic costumes, sets and locations, as well as a haunting score by Trevor Jones. The film also boasts of some stunning cinematography by Peter Deming, who creates a contrast between the dark and foggy streets of Whitechapel and the bright and lavish interiors of the upper class. The film also showcases some graphic and realistic depictions of the murders and mutilations committed by the Ripper, which may not be suitable for sensitive viewers.
The film received mixed reviews from critics, who praised the performances (particularly those of Depp and Graham), atmosphere and production values, but criticized the deviations from the source material, the lack of historical accuracy and the implausible plot twists. The film was also a moderate box office success, grossing over $74 million worldwide against a budget of $35 million. The film has since gained a cult following among fans of horror and mystery genres.

The film is based on a graphic novel by Alan Moore and Eddie Campbell, which was published in serial form from 1989 to 1996. The graphic novel is widely regarded as one of the best works in the medium, and has won several awards, including the Eisner Award and the Harvey Award. The graphic novel is a complex and detailed account of the Ripper case, incorporating historical research, conspiracy theories, social commentary and fictional elements. The graphic novel also features an extensive appendix that provides annotations and references for the sources and inspirations behind the story.
The film adaptation, however, deviates significantly from the graphic novel in many aspects. The film simplifies and alters the plot, characters, themes and style of the graphic novel, making it more accessible and appealing to a mainstream audience. The film also adds a romantic subplot between Abberline and Mary Kelly, which was not present in the graphic novel. The film also changes the identity and motivation of the Ripper, as well as the fate of some of the characters. The film does not include the appendix or any of the annotations that accompanied the graphic novel.
